Our client, a well-established coach operator, is seeking a highly motivated and skilled PSV Mechanic to join their Workshop Team at their head office in Stocklake, Aylesbury, Buckinghamshire.

About the Role

The workshop is responsible for maintaining and repairing a large fleet of coaches and smaller vehicles. As a key member of the team, the successful candidate will use their technical expertise to diagnose, troubleshoot, and repair vehicles to ensure optimal performance and reliability.

Reporting directly to the Engineering Manager, as well as the General Manager and Senior Operations Manager, the PSV Mechanic will collaborate closely with the wider Workshop Team, Yard Operatives, and Drivers.

Key Responsibilities
  • Conduct daily safety inspections to ensure compliance with legal and regulatory requirements.
  • Identify potential mechanical and electrical issues before they lead to breakdowns.
  • Perform scheduled maintenance tasks, including oil changes, filter replacements, and brake repairs.
  • Attend vehicles roadside when necessary.
  • Diagnose mechanical and electrical faults using diagnostic equipment and manual methods.
  • Repair or replace faulty components, including engines, gearboxes, axles, suspension, and electrical systems.
  • Prepare vehicles for MOT inspections.
  • Ensure full compliance with DVSA (Driver and Vehicle Standards Agency) regulations and PSV operator standards.
Requirements

Essential:

  • NVQ Level 3 in a relevant field.
  • Full UK Driving Licence.
  • Previous experience in a similar PSV/HGV maintenance role.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Excellent communication skills and confidence in working with a variety of people.
  • Strong organisational skills with the ability to multitask.

Desirable:

  • PSV Licence, including CPC.
  • Previous experience working with HGVs or coaches.
  • Knowledge of the coach and coach travel industry.
Hours & Salary
  • Monday – Friday: 09:00 – 17:30.
  • Overtime available.
  • Competitive salary in the region of £39,000 - £40,000 per annum.
